Key Responsibilities

  • Monitor and interpret cardiac rhythms (ECG) using telemetry systems, identifying and reporting changes to the medical team promptly.
  • Perform comprehensive patient assessments, including physical, psychological, and social factors, and document findings accurately.
  • Administer medications safely and effectively, including titrating cardiac drips, and monitor patient responses.
  • Develop, implement, and evaluate individualized care plans in collaboration with physicians, therapists, and other healthcare professionals.
  • Educate patients and their families on disease processes, treatment plans, medication management, and self-care techniques.
  • Respond to emergencies, including cardiac arrests, and initiate appropriate interventions according to hospital protocols.
  • Maintain accurate and complete electronic health records, ensuring all patient data is up-to-date.
  • Participate in daily rounds and communicate effectively with the healthcare team to ensure continuity of care.
  • Adhere to all Bryan Health policies, procedures, and professional nursing standards, including those set by regulatory bodies.
